The iguanas

Iguanas are a type of large, herbivorous lizard native to Central and South America, as well as some Caribbean islands. They are known for their distinctive appearance, with long, slender bodies, sharp claws, and a crest of spines running down their backs.

There are several different species of iguanas, ranging in size from small and agile to large and heavy-bodied. Some common species include the green iguana, the spiny-tailed iguana, and the marine iguana.
